Advice here is to look outside.

You should see a double “shotgun barrel” type cable coming in from underground into a grey or brown “omni-box” or Dropbox. Cables come out from this and go round the walls or go straight through the wall in some cases. You may find it is just a cable coming in through the wall, in which case a simple adaptor is what is needed.

If the externals are not there this needs to be reported, as a separate set of contractors will need to be bought in to re-establish the connection to the street cabinet.

Have you checked to make sure there is no other kind of connection? Sometimes there is no wall box, just a trailing cable. The cable could be hidden within, or behind, furniture. Occasionally only a very short stub of wire is left behind often hidden within a blanked-off fitting. The wall box may be branded with the logos of an old cable TV company (not VM). Past occupiers of your property may have removed the cable and sometimes they are removed by other installers, such as satellite TV techs.

If you have a plastic omnibox outside on the wall (where the VM cable comes in from the street) see if you can trace any wires from that into your home.
